The documentation for the Bug.search call states "Unless otherwise specified in the description of a parameter, bugs are returned if they match exactly the criteria you specify in these parameters" however there are a lot of fields that are not matched this way that have no such specification in their description.

e.g. the user fields use "anywordssubstr" but none of them mention this.

https://bugzilla.readthedocs.io/en/latest/api/core/v1/bug.html#rest-search-bugs

FWIW the search has worked the way it does for at least 6 years and the doc is wrong for all API end points.
